Hyperthyroidism occurs when the thyroid gland produces too much thyroid hormone. This disorder occurs in about 1% of all Americans and affects women much more often than men. If your weight has increased recently, it’s definitely worth getting your blood thyroid hormone levels checked. About half of people with hypothyroidism experience some weight gain. Most people usually gain only 5 to 10 pounds. But some women can gain more, especially if their thyroid ... WebThe generic name for this medication is levothyroxine and it's sold under the brand names Sythroid, Levoxyl, Unithroid or Tirosint. Levothyroxine is the most common drug used to treat hypothyroidism -- an underactive thyroid. Because your thyroid produces the hormones that control metabolism, hypothyroidism can often cause weight gain.
